jquery验证表单是否为空

2025-03-10 18:23:13
推荐回答(5个)
回答1:

jquery判断表单提交内容是否为空

按照代码就能实现。

简单代码如下:

$(document).ready(function() {

$(“form”).submit(function(){

if ($(“select[name='boardid']“).val() == “”){

alert(“对不起,请选择类别!”);

$(“select[name='boardid']“).focus();

return false;

}

if ($(“select[name='boardid']“).val() == “请选择分类”){

alert(“对不起,请选择类别!”);

$(“select[name='boardid']“).focus();

return false;

}

if ($(“input[name='txtcontent']“).val() == “”){

alert(“对不起,请填写内容!”)

$(“input[name='txtcontent']“).focus();

return false

}

if ($(“input[name='txtcontent']“).val().length > 150){

alert(“对不起,内容超过150个字符限制!”)

$(“input[name='txtcontent']“).focus();

return false

}})

$(“#t”).keyup(function(){

$(“.inner”).text($(“input[name='txtcontent']“).val());

}).change(function(){

$(“.inner”).text($(“input[name='txtcontent']“).val());

});

});

回答2:

function checkFeedbackData(){

if(document.getElementById("email").value == ""){
alert("email必填!");
document.getElementById("email").focus();
return false;
}
if(document.getElementById("tel").value == ""){
alert("电话必填!");
document.getElementById("tel").focus();
return false;
}
if(document.getElementById("content").value == ""){
alert("反馈内容必填!");
document.getElementById("content").focus();
return false;
}
}
然后这边表单里面加个提交动作用js判断的:



这个是js的验证,实在不行你用这个修改看看,顺道吧你结构贴出来看看,我jq的还没测过呢。。

回答3:

建议用插件,如validate.js,可以对表单里所有控件进行验证,不仅仅是非空验证,还可以进行输入格式验证,只要修改相应的校验规则就可以了。

回答4:

怎么又5,6个人都是这个问题了,问题名字都是一样的,只是名字不一样!这什么情况!
var a1 = $("#id").val();
if(a1==""){
//alert(“这是空”);
}else{
//alert(“不为空”);
}

回答5:

if($('input["name=id"]')){
return true;
} else {
return false;
}